CVE-2021-30984

HIGHCVSS 7.5/10EPSS 1.66%

Last modified

CVE-2021-30984 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. A race condition was addressed with improved state handling. This issue is fixed in tvOS 15.2, macOS Monterey 12.1, Safari 15.2, iOS 15.2 and iPadOS 15.2, watchOS 8.3. EPSS estimates a 1.66%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Description

A race condition was addressed with improved state handling. This issue is fixed in tvOS 15.2, macOS Monterey 12.1, Safari 15.2, iOS 15.2 and iPadOS 15.2, watchOS 8.3. Processing maliciously crafted web content may lead to arbitrary code execution.
